A Red Kite

It’s a girl!  Really? Then she’s Emma.
You laid hold of me fiercely
Enough like me to believe you’re mine
But always only yourself

You laid hold of me fiercely
Skin to skin, eye to eye, hand over hand
But always only yourself
A red kite bucking in a gale

Skin to skin, eye to eye, hand over hand
Speechless but with so much to say
A red kite bucking in a gale
Afraid at times to lose my grip

Speechless but with so much to say
We argue with hearts hammering
Afraid at times to lose my grip
A thin string holds earth to sky

We argue with hearts hammering
Enough like me to believe you’re mine
A thin string holds earth to sky
It’s a girl! Really?  Then she’s Emma.

I will hold on fiercely and let you be
Always, only yourself.

© 2017 – Laurel Archer

This is the perfect day to post something about Emma – May the 4th which is parodied as May the Fourth (force) be with you – because Emma has always possessed an strong inner force, a strength of character that cannot be ignored.  Sometimes when I write a poem it resonates deeply with me.  Whether or not I have manage to capture that in the poem is up to the reader to decide, but this one resonated so strongly with me that I asked Olive Chan, my friend and artist to capture the image in a painting.

Olive and I have collaborated before with poetry and painting, but it’s been awhile so I was excited to do so again and thrilled to highlight her work here alongside the poem, A Red Kite.  Thank you Olive for creating such a beautiful accompaniment to the poem.
